Output af4eb7f75ebd8e45fcbbfae54bd1445d2e696914d2932fa263fdbd32bfac36f9:1

value
40554641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ca88abb73483780fc65889617e30b30b94d968c OP_EQUAL
address
37DkNYx5PbAPudJUA5ugXr1rbox85WymQD
transaction
af4eb7f75ebd8e45fcbbfae54bd1445d2e696914d2932fa263fdbd32bfac36f9
confirmations
382933
spent
true